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Facilities and Accessibility at Hengoed Station

Hengoed train station, while modest in some facilities, provides the essentials needed for a smooth travel experience. Although the station lacks a ticket office, it compensates with ticket machines that support major debit and credit cards, ensuring easy ticket collection for online purchases. Additionally, these machines are accessible, with induction loops in place for those needing auditory assistance.

The station offers step-free access to both platforms, albeit with varying gradients, making travel more convenient for those with mobility issues. However, travelers should be aware that there are no accessible toilets or waiting rooms at Hengoed. It's worth noting that although there is a seating area available, the station does not offer amenities such as Wi-Fi or refreshment facilities, which might be something to plan for before arrival.

Comfort is not entirely left out, as a seating area is available to those wishing to relax while waiting for their train. The station, though lacking in certain amenities such as an ATM or shops, ensures safety and peace of mind with CCTV surveillance. Parking is another plus, with 55 spaces operated by the local authority and the benefit that they're free of charge, although there is only one designated accessible parking space.

Station Details and Facilities

Moorthorpe station, operated by Northern, may not boast the vast array of amenities like larger stations, but it manages to cater effectively to the needs of its passengers. Though it lacks a traditional ticket office, ticket machines are readily available, ensuring effortless ticket collection for journeys purchased online. It's a station that's about straightforward, accessible travel—no frills needed.

Accessibility is partially provided, with step-free access available on parts of the station. Travelers heading to York can enjoy level access to their platform, while those destined for Sheffield can utilize the ramped access. Despite being unstaffed, there's always an option to call the helpline for assistance, making travel as stress-free as possible.

While you won't find waiting rooms, refreshments, or shopping facilities here, Moorthorpe does prioritize safety and basic conveniences with features like basic CCTV coverage and an induction loop for hearing assistance. Bicycle storage is available, offering 10 sheltered spaces on Platform 2, making it a sensible choice for eco-conscious travelers looking to reduce their carbon footprint.

Transport Links and Connectivity

Moorthorpe provides easy access to several transport services making onward travel seamless. While the station doesn't play host to a bustling taxi rank on site, visitors can utilize the Cab4You service for reliable taxi connections. Bus services are close by, ensuring that passengers can connect to local amenities and neighboring towns without hassle. For those requiring rail replacement services, the pickup and drop-off points are conveniently located on the main road, Barnsley Rd.
